Types of Walking Frames
Walking frames are available in different types to accommodate the varied needs of users. Below is a table describing the different sort of walkers and their specific qualities:
TypeDescriptionBest ForStandard WalkerAn easy frame that provides standard stability with no wheels.Individuals requiring optimal support, normally utilized inside your home.Wheeled Heavy-Duty Rollator WalkerA walker fitted with 2 or four wheels, making it easier to push.Users with some mobility that do not require a lot of upper body strength.Premium Rollator WalkerA wheeled walker with a seat and brakes, allowing users to rest.Those who may require to sit down often during their strolls.Platform WalkerFeatures a platform for forearms, offering extra stability for people with minimal grip strength.Users with severe upper body weak point or conditions like arthritis.Hemi WalkerA walker developed for individuals who can utilize only one side of their body.Stroke clients or people with hemiplegia.Pediatric WalkerA walker specifically developed for children, typically adjustable and colorful.Children requiring support to enhance mobility.Benefits of Using a Walking Frame

To maximize the benefits and safety of using a walking frame, proper usage is crucial. Here are vital ideas on how to utilize a walking frame effectively:
Fitting: Ensure that the walker is correctly adapted to the user's height. The manages ought to align with the wrists when the user is standing straight.Weight Distribution: Users should disperse their weight equally through their arms, keeping an unwinded grip on the manages.Walking Protocol: Move the walker ahead before stepping into it. For wheeled walkers and rollators, push carefully while walking.Turning: Turn slowly and carefully to maintain balance.Avoiding Obstacles: Clear pathways of any obstacles to prevent tripping.Regular Maintenance: Periodically check the walker for any loose parts or damage.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)1. How do I understand which walking frame is right for me?
Selecting a walker depends upon your specific requirements, physical abilities, and the environments you prepare to utilize it in. Consulting a healthcare professional or a physical therapist can offer customized recommendations.
2. Can I use a walking frame outdoors?
Yes, numerous walkers are appropriate for outdoor use. However, it is important to pick a design with wheels and brakes for better motion and safety on unequal surface areas.
3. Do I require a prescription to get a walking frame?
In most cases, a prescription is not needed, but it is recommended to seek advice from a doctor, particularly for individuals recuperating from surgical treatment or injury.
4. How can I keep my walking frame?
To extend the life expectancy of your walker, regularly look for loose screws, clean the frame with a moist cloth, and guarantee that wheels glide efficiently or braking systems work correctly.
